Hi Minstrels,
first thing to do is go and see your G.P-You will have some bloods done to see if you are ovulating and to check your hormone levels, your other half will have to have his swimmers checked also,so a good idea for him to go to his G.P and ask for this to be done,additionally, you will probably need to have another procedure done to see if your tubes are open, and an ultrasound....almost forgot that one.
